About
Coffee seed protein — delivers amino acids that support skin barrier function and may help neutralize free radicals.
Coffea arabica seed protein is obtained by protein extraction from green coffee beans. It contains globulins and albumins rich in amino acids such as glutamic acid, aspartic acid, and leucine. In cosmetics, it functions as a skin-conditioning agent. Minor risk of allergic sensitization has been reported in coffee-handling occupational contexts.
Skin benefits
- Skin barrier support
- Antioxidant properties
- Amino acid delivery
Known concerns
- Minor risk of allergic sensitization (occupational exposure)
